        <![CDATA[<p>The Koba House is located in Gon&ccedil;alves, in southern Minas Gerais, within the Mantiqueira Mountains, known for its cold high-altitude climate. The land, situated 1,450 meters above sea level, has a steep slope and covers an area of 3.7 hectares. Since we had already developed a project on the neighboring plot, we were well aware of the local conditions, including logistical restrictions, the availability of labor, and climatic peculiarities. From the beginning, we decided, along with the clients, to use local labor. The contractor, for example, lived in the same neighborhood as the construction site. Before starting the project, we analyzed which construction techniques were most familiar to the team, aiming to create something that respected the local technical vocabulary without replicating an already known design.</p>]]>

        <![CDATA[<p>The projects start long before the architects enter the process, they are managed by future clients, nurtured until they reach a maturity in which it is possible to move from the dream plan to an abstraction of physical materiality, which we call an architectural project. The process of this project was no different, but what is interesting to tell is how this gestation contained in itself the essence of what the created space intends to propagate. After receiving a small corner plot of land from his grandparents in the municipality of <a href="/tag/nova-granada">Nova Granada</a>, in the interior of the state of São Paulo, land that housed his grandparents' old house, the future client, together with his family, decides to build a small church as a tribute to their grandparents who were faithful devotees, and after construction, to donate to the centuries-old Christian denomination that the grandparents followed.</p>]]>

        <![CDATA[<p>After some conversations with the clients, we scheduled the site visit. On the way there, after a paved road we got to a small steep dirt road, where we found a clearing in the vegetation, in the shape of a shell, there was the <a href="https://www.linguee.com.br/ingles-portugues/traducao/plateau.html?utm_medium=website&amp;utm_source=archdaily.com" target="_blank">plateau</a> where we were to embed the design. With 1470 meters of altitude above sea level, the site is 600 meters higher than the paved road. It´s may sound only like a curiosity, but it was crucial data that determined the approach we had to take on the construction.</p>]]>
